Aloha, I am new here and looking for some help. I live here in Honolulu, Hawaii. I have 2008 YFZ 450 and just put a slip on FMF 4.1 Titanium Silencer on it. On the main jet I installed 162 and on the pilot I installed a 48. I also installed a moose racing idle mixture screw. I set the idle mixture screw 2 1/2 turns out to start. The bike starts fine. When I go to wrap the throttle it bogs big time and then it pops out the exhaust. when I try to hold the throttle just between idle and 1/4 throttle the bike dies out. I tried to mess with the idle mixture screw and it does nothing. I checked for leaks and my air filter is clean and spark plug is new. I also checked the fuel bowl and it is clean. It was doing this same problem prior to putting on the mods. Could it be my TPS??? Wrong jetting????I would really appreciate some help here. Mahalo(Thank you)

I think your problem is in your pilot system, which is from idle to 1/4 throttle. Especially if adjusting your air mixture screw did nothing. Try going back to the stock pilot jet. I have never had to increase my pilot jet even after significant changes to my intake and exhaust. Also, try changing only one thing at a time as a rule of thumb. This will help you find your problems much quicker and easier. I would go back to stock on everything, and start by changing the main jet. I don't know what other mods you have done like to the intake or if you have a jet kit so you have many jets to choose from, but I would start with 2 jet sizes up from stock and make sure you are running slightly rich. k first off dont run then high octane your piston is only 11.4 to 1 compression run regular 91 pump gas. put all your jets back to stock like firehog said and put a 165 main jet in and turn your fuel screw one full turn. this should make your bike run perfect. you run high octane gas when you up your compression on your piston, i got a 13.1 to 1 compression piston and im running 95 octane. hope you figure it out this should work, and maybe check your spark plug now it should be chocolate brown you might have burned it up running that high octane.
